Jean Garrison Knill, 82, passed away at Charter Senior Living on Friday, September 12, 2025, with family by her side. Jean was born on November 3, 1942, in Norfolk, Virginia. She attended West Hampton University, where she earned a degree in teaching and psychology. It is here that she met her beloved husband, Frank. The two were married for 59 years and built a life together rooted in love and commitment.
Jean was a dedicated and hardworking teacher. She enjoyed working with the young children and spent her career shaping young minds and inspiring countless students with her patience, kindness, and perseverance in making sure they received a good education.
Outside of the classroom, Jean mostly enjoyed time with her family, whom she loved dearly. Our hearts are so sorrowful that we have to say goodbye for now, but we are comforted to know she is finally at peace and has transcended to a better place.
Jean was preceded in death by her father, G. Russell Garrison, her mother Marion Russell, and her brother Gayle Garrison. She is survived by her children, Laurie (Hank), Pete (Lee), David, and Matt. She also leaves behind seven grandchildren, Katie, Tommy, Rachel, Zoe, Sean, Joey and Patrick, and six great-grandchildren, Tristan, Isabelle, Sadie, Lilly, Hallie, and Junior.
A private family service will be held at a later date.
